Output 9590627cbdfa2cde0cfb3603e356c19474d8860e557c53da9caaf4c52a508dbe:1

value
1699476
script pubkey
OP_0 OP_PUSHBYTES_20 b704a472cc238d2cfbacf69e35c7b8e1d2ed84bf
address
bc1qkuz2gukvywxje7av760rt3acu8fwmp9lftru2t
transaction
9590627cbdfa2cde0cfb3603e356c19474d8860e557c53da9caaf4c52a508dbe
confirmations
29309
spent
true